Tiger Shroff revealed as Kho-Kho World Cup 2025 brand ambassador

Shroff becomes second Bollywood actor to be revealed as brand ambassador

The Kho-Kho Federation of India (KKFI) has roped in Bollywood actor Tiger Shroff as the Brand Ambassador for the upcoming Kho-Kho World Cup 2025 which will be held in New Delhi between January 13 – 19, 2025. Shroff joins as the second ambassador of the event after another Bollywood actor, Salman Khan, was revealed as an ambassador previously. The KKFI aims to reach out to wider audiences, especially the younger audiences by bringing Shroff on board. 

The event, which will be held at the Indira Gandhi Indoor Stadium in New Delhi will see 21 men’s and 20 women’s teams battle it out for the ultimate glory.

Tiger Shroff, said,

“Fitness should be the ultimate goal in anyone’s life, and sports are the greatest means to achieve that. Kho-Kho is a perfect blend of fitness, strategy, and spirit, and I hope to inspire people to embrace it. Kho-Kho is not just a game; it is an emotion that resonates deeply with India’s soil. From its roots in our culture to becoming a global sensation, this sport exemplifies strength, agility, and speed. I am thrilled to represent Kho-Kho on such a prestigious stage and promote its rich legacy worldwide.”

Sudhanshu Mittal, President, KKFI, added,

“Tiger embodies the core values of Kho-Kho: strength, perseverance, and passion. We are honoured to have him join us in this journey. His enthusiasm and reach will elevate the sport’s profile and bring it closer to the hearts of millions.”
